The Starrett Bi-Metal Unique High Speed Steel Safe-Flex Hand Hacksaw Blade 300mm / 12" 32TPI 2UN. These all purpose blades are an economical alternative when cutting mild steel, copper, brass, aluminium and other similar materials. Blades feature an all carbon construction with a hardened cutting edge and a flexible back. Excellent for interrupted cuts in cramped places or where the blade is subject to bending or twisting stresses. Starrett Hacksaw blades are available in bi-metal unique® high speed steel Safe-Flex® and Grey-Flex® High Carbon Steel.

If you hate hacksaws it is probably because you've never tried one with a good blade.Starret makes good blades for hacksaws and bandsaws. These will stay sharp longer than a cheapo and at these prices, there is no excuse for using a lesser blade.Keep in mind: saw blades and files only cut one way, if you drag them backward through your cut you can chip off teeth and dull them prematurely. Don't try to cut stainless with a dull blade, it will work harden in the cut and kill the blade (a sharp blade should do fine). Don't try to cut hardened steel either.If you know what you're doing and using a good sharp blade, a hacksaw can be almost a precision tool rather than a tool you curse.
